Description
Journal of History Research (JHR) is a peer-reviewed academic journal committed to publishing original, scholarly research that broadens our understanding of the past. It covers diverse historical periods, regions, and themes, providing a platform for interdisciplinary perspectives and innovative methodologies. The journal encourages submissions that offer fresh insights into historical events, processes, and interpretations.
The scope of JHR includes political, social, cultural, economic, and intellectual history. It examines the experiences of diverse groups and communities. This interdisciplinary journal aims to contribute to a deeper understanding of the forces shaping human societies across time.
With a global perspective, the Journal of History Research is an essential resource for historians, researchers, and students interested in exploring the complexities of the past. JHR encourages submissions that challenge conventional wisdom and promote new interpretations, fostering a dynamic exchange of ideas within the historical community. Indexed in well-known databases.
